Maltese and Italian Artists Unite in Rome Exhibition
Art Brings Malta and Italy Together in Rome
Imagine strolling through the cobbled streets of Rome, where the scent of fresh espresso wafts through the air, and vibrant art lines the walls of every corner. This month, visitors to the Eternal City are in for a treat as Maltese and Italian artists come together for an exhibition that celebrates the unique blend of cultures. The exhibition, titled “Bridges of Imagination,” showcases works from both countries, and it’s sparking conversations about art, identity, and collaboration.
A Fusion of Cultures and Styles
Set in the heart of Rome at the historic Palazzo delle Esposizioni, the exhibition features a diverse range of artistic expressions, from traditional painting to contemporary installations. The Maltese artists included in this showcase represent a rich heritage of creativity that has been influenced by various cultures over centuries. Among them is the renowned painter Antoine Camilleri, whose vibrant landscapes capture the essence of Malta’s sun-kissed shores.
Joining Camilleri are emerging talents like Claire Azzopardi, whose abstract works invite viewers to explore emotional depths through color and texture. The Italian artists featured, such as the celebrated sculptor Marco Bagnoli, bring their own unique perspectives to the table, creating a dialogue between the two artistic communities. The merging of styles not only highlights individual talent but also emphasizes the shared Mediterranean spirit that connects Malta and Italy.
Why This Exhibition Matters
This exhibition is more than just a display of art; it’s a testament to the historical ties between Malta and Italy. With Malta’s proximity to Sicily and its long-standing connections through trade, language, and culture, the two nations have always shared a deep bond. The collaboration in this exhibition reflects a renewed interest in strengthening these ties, particularly in an era where cultural exchange is vital.
